The perfect balance of beauty AND practicality

Coachman Collection garages doors are the best choice if your goal is to give your home an authentic carriagehouse appearance while enjoying all of the benefits modern steel and insulation. These garage doors are crafted from multiple layers of durable, low-maintenance steel and insulation topped with a woodgrain textured composite overlay that gives them an elegant appearance that is sure to please even the most discriminating of home buyers.

4-layer steel construction with Intellicore(r) polyurethane, 2" or 1-3/8" bonded polystyrene insulation provide industry leading R-values from 6.5 to 18.4. For durability, tough coatings include a hot dipped galvanized top layer and a baked-on primer.

Clopay Coachman garage doors are designed for homes that want to improve their curb appeal. They come in 15 different base door designs, as well as four colors of factory finish paint and overcoat. You can also mix-and-match overlay and base colors to create a customized look for your home that will be unique from the rest.


Ultra-Grain Design & Modification

Clopay Coachman doors have a woodgrain embossed, composite overlay that's painted both front and back. This faux woodgrain garage door is easy to maintain thanks to the stain-resistant paint.

Customization options allow you to personalize your garage door by selecting from a variety of hinge styles, hardware options and glass choices to give your door a look that is sure to turn heads on the street. To complement your home's exterior, choose from clear, seeded insulated, insulated, and rain options.

How long does it take to remodel a bathroom?

It usually takes two weeks to remodel a bathroom. However, this varies greatly depending on the size of the project. A few small jobs, like installing a vanity or adding a bathroom stall, can be done in one day. Larger projects like removing walls and installing tile floors or plumbing fixtures can take many days.

It is a good rule to allow for three days per room. If you have four bathrooms, then you'd need 12 days.
